Like Griss pointed out, just some ocean sourced live rock or rubble for cryptic sponges. Cryptic sponges are essential for reefs and some maricultured or wild live rock in an unlit sump is very beneficial. Here's some links:

Surviving in a Marine Desert The Sponge Loop Retains Resources Within Coral Reefs
Dissolved organic carbon and nitrogen are quickly processed by sponges and released back into the reef food web in hours as carbon and nitrogen rich detritus.
